CANTON – Kids can play games, create Harry Potter wands, enjoy face painting, build a stuffed bear, participate in art projects, and more at the 2nd annual Kids Expo.

The event runs from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. Saturday, Mar. 16 at the SUNY Canton Roos House.

After entering the college entrance on Route 68, keep left and drive past the campus until you reach Parking Lot 4.

Entrance is free for all kids age 12 and under, thanks to North Country Savings Bank. Admission for all others is $5.

Here is what families can expect:

• 4-H Camp Overlook: Kids can create a “summer camp postcard” using beautiful dried flowers, leaves, clovers and colored pencils. Kids and parents can learn more about their summer camp program and sign up!

• Clarkson University: Four activities will be offered: Oil Spill Cleanup -- students “spill” oil from a boat into a tub of water and work through ways to clean it up while talking about environmental impact; SkiMan Challenge -- students design and create a person out of aluminum foil that then has to ski down a jump; Harry Potter Wands -- students create a circuit with batteries and a light in wand form to discuss how currents and circuits work; Spaghetti Engineering Challenge -- students must design and build a tower to support a marshmallow out of spaghetti and other materials
